Warneke Box Co., a leading name in the packaging industry, is headquartered in the United States and has established a strong operational presence across various regions. Founded in 1950, the company has consistently evolved, marking significant milestones in the development of innovative packaging solutions. Specialising in custom paper boxes, Warneke Box Co. is renowned for its commitment to quality and sustainability, offering products that cater to diverse sectors, including food service and retail. Warneke Box Co., headquartered in the US, currently does not report any carbon emissions data, as indicated by the absence of specific figures in kg CO2e. Additionally, there are no documented reduction targets or climate pledges associated with the company. This lack of data suggests that Warneke Box Co. may not have established formal commitments to reduce its carbon footprint or engage in industry-standard climate initiatives.
